FG Don Launch Nationwide Diabetes Screening With Local On Point Monitors

Colexa Biosensor Ltd, Nigeria pioneer for blood glucose monitoring systems, don announce say dem dey roll out Federal Government nationwide diabetes screening and capacity-building programme. Di initiative follow di procurement of important medical supplies, including locally made diagnostic kits wey Colexa don produce. Lagos Don Begin Clear Tejuosho Market

LAGOS State government, through di Ministry of di Environment and Water Resources, yesterday begin clearance of Tejuosho Market for Yaba, Lagos State. Di operation dey aimed at restoring sanity and upholding environmental standards for di area, as di ministry talk say di move dey in line with Governor Babajide Sanwo-Olu THEMES+ agenda to make di state cleaner and habitable for business. Mentally Ill Man Kill Soldier For Lagos Attack

Di Nigerian Army don confirm say one soldier wey dey on duty for di Imota area of Ikorodu, Lagos State, die after one mentally unstable man attack am. Di incident happen on Sunday, November 16, 2025, around 4:00 pm while di soldier dey deployed for internal security duty. NUC Approve Four New Programmes For LASU

Di National Universities Commission (NUC) don approve four new full-time undergraduate programmes for Lagos State University (LASU) under di Faculty of Computing and Information Technology. Dis one dey inside statement wey Deputy Registrar and Coordinator, Centre for Information and Public Relations, LASU, Mrs. Oluwayemisi Thomas-Onashile sign on Tuesday. Police Arrest Cultist Wey Dey Terrorise Ogun Community, Begin Manhunt For Others

Police for Ogun State don arrest one 24-year-old suspected cultist, Sulaimon Laja, for allegedly terrorising residents of di Igbesa community for Ado-Odo/Ota council and dia environs. Di suspect, wey dem say be member of di Aiye confraternity, disguise himself to hide from police before dem catch am. 15 People Injure For Ogun Multiple Auto Crash

No fewer than 15 persons don sustain different degrees of injury for one multiple auto crash wey happen on Monday for Omoyele Junction along di Sagamu–Ikorodu Expressway for Ogun State. Di accident involve one unregistered Mack truck, one Toyota Highlander (AKD 29 JZ), one Suzuki minibus (korope) and one motorcycle.
